Change your browser text size
The text size used on this site can be configured within your browser. This feature may be useful if you are visually impaired or have a large or small monitor.
Your browser's default text size should look good, however, if the setting has been changed, text may appear too large or too small. Please follow the instructions below to change your text size.

Internet Explorer 5+
On browser menu, select View, then Text Size to choose an appropriate size.
Internet Explorer 4.x
On browser menu, select View, then Fonts to choose an appropriate size.
Mozilla and Mozilla Firefox
On the browser menu, select View, then Text Size to change the size. Alternatively, hold down Ctrl and press + or -.
Opera
On the browser menu, select View, then Zoom to choose an appropriate factor. Please note that image sizes may be modified using this option.
Netscape Navigator 6+
On the browser menu, select View, then Text Size to choose an appropriate size.
Netscape Navigator 4.x
On the browser menu, select View, then either Increase Font, or Decrease Font as appropriate.
AOL
Select My AOL, then Preferences and click the WWW icon. In Advanced Settings, select Browser Display and choose an appropriate text size.
Konqueror
On the browser menu, select Settings, then Configure Konqueror. Select the Konqueror Browser icon, then click on the Appearances tab. Set the minimum and medium font sizes as appropriate.
Using another browser or experiencing problems?
If you cannot find your text size settings, please consult your browser's help file or search the web for information about text size, font size, settings, preferences or options. If you still experience problems, please contact the company who produce your browser for further advice.
